Logos - logic and reason (facts & statistics) Pathos - emotion (feelings) Ethos - authority (expertise, credibility)

Commercial Assignment Work in groups of no more than three Appeal to a teen audience using specific rhetorical appeals and Maslow’s hierarchy of needs – make sure the commercial is appropriate for school Have a beginning, a middle and a conclusion. The commercial must last one minute Must have a complete storyboard, approved by the instructor, before you can begin filming the video. The storyboard must be extremely detailed, with every change in action and camera angle drawn in detail. You will not be allowed to deviate in any way from your storyboard. If you do deviate, the storyboard must be revised. Storyboard = quiz grade Video = test grade
